Description:
  • REFRESH + RECOVER + REVIVE With Rehab Watermelon. Juicy Watermelon flavor packed with electrolytes, vitamins, and botanicals that deliver on advanced hydration helping you reduce fatigue and increase concentration.
  • REFRESH + RECOVER + REVIVE, or in other words, Re-habilitate with a killer mix of tea, lemonade, electrolytes, and our bad-ass Monster Rehab energy blend. Rehab Monster Tea + Lemonade delivers on 160mg of caffeine and is only 25 calories per can.
